eolymp
bolt
Попробуйте наш новый интерфейс для отправки задач
Задачи

Черепашка

Черепашка

Лимит времени 2 секунды
Лимит использования памяти 128 MiB

В левом верхнем углу прямоугольной таблицы размером n * m находится черепашка. На каждой клетке таблицы разлито некоторое количество кислоты. Черепашка может перемещаться вправо или вниз, при этом маршрут черепашки заканчивается в правом нижнем углу таблицы.

Каждый миллилитр кислоты приносит черепашке некоторое количество урона. Найдите наименьшее возможное значение урона, которое получит черепашка после прогулки по таблице.

Входные данные

В первой строке записаны два натуральных числа n и m, не превосходящие 1000 — размеры таблицы. Далее идёт n строк, каждая из которых содержит m чисел, разделённых пробелами — описание таблицы с указанием для каждой клетки содержания кислоты на ней (в миллилитрах).

Выходные данные

Вывести минимальную возможную стоимость маршрута черепашки.

Пример

Входные данные #1
3 4
5 9 4 3
3 1 6 9
8 6 8 12
Выходные данные #1
35
Входные данные #2
1 1
1
Выходные данные #2
1